Yesterday’s women’s Olympic gymnastics final in Paris was an incredibly glamorous event, graced by big names such as Nicole Kidman, Natalie Portman, and Serena Williams. These A-list celebrities were there to support Simone Biles and the artistic gymnastics teams.
Shortly following this event, Biles took center stage, seemingly responding to her critics – among them, a previous teammate – after securing the team gold medal.
Biles, Suni Lee, Jordan Chiles, and Jade Carey outshone their competitors, securing a victory margin of almost five-and-a-half points against Italy.
After achieving success, Biles shared an image on Instagram accompanied by a blunt caption, showcasing the team.
‘lack of talent, lazy, olympic champions,’ the post read.
